Title: Principal Operations Market Presence

A senior contract leader responsible for designing scaling and operationalising a global Market Presence Centre of Excellence across planning tooling processes and governance.

Role Overview

The Principal Operations Market Presence CoE is a senior contract leader responsible for establishing the operating foundation workflows and change management required to scale a centralised Market Presence capability.

This role designs documents and operationalises how the Market Presence CoE works internally and how it partners with Business Units (BUs) centres of excellence campaign teams and external vendors to plan and execute events across multiple tiers.

The successful candidate will bring structure clarity and consistency across planning intake execution tooling metrics and financial governance while driving adoption through practical change management training and communications.
